Balanced attack leads Lady Eagles past Seton Hill, 61-46

Lock Haven got balanced scoring and a sensational defensive effort on the way to a dominating 61-46 PSAC Crossover win

LOCK HAVEN, Pa. – The Lock Haven University women's basketball team used a balanced offensive attack and a sensational defensive effort as the Lady Eagles cruised past Seton Hill, 61-46 today in PSAC Crossover action.
 
Marrysa Moyer (Altoona, Pa./Mansfield Univ.) was one of four Lady Eagles (2-7, 2-4 PSAC) in double-figures scoring. She netted 14 points on the way to a strong double-double, while also pulling in 12 rebounds.
 
Lock Haven's defense held Seton Hill (5-6, 2-4 PSAC) to a 30 percent shooting-clip from the field.
 
J.J. Hilliard (Bethlehem, Pa./Liberty) added 14 points, five rebounds and five assists in an all-around sensational game.
 
Sami Lane (Montoursville, Pa./Loyalsock) and Rachael McDaniel (Plainfield, N.J./California (Pa.) Univ.) both netted 11 points apiece in the win, rounding out Lock Haven's double-digit scorers.
 
The Lady Eagles jumped all over Seton Hill early and raced out to a 15-point lead at halftime. LHU led 35-20 at the break, thanks to a 43 percent shooting percentage from the field in the first 20 minutes of play.
 
LHU led by as many as 24 midway through the second the way to the big win at home.
 
The Lady Eagles will close out the 2014 calendar year on New Year's Eve (Wednesday, December 31) with a 1 p.m. home, non-conference game vs. Post University.
